Hottosuru Mise

ほっとする店

A shop specializing in Hida's traditional craft of Ichii Itto Bori (Ichii woodcarving). The Kawai Town hand-drawn owl pictures created using Sanchu washi paper is so popular that over 50,000 pieces have been created! The pictures come in seven sizes, from bookmarks to Shikishi paper boards, and framed pieces using solid elm wood are also available. Books have also been published and sold nationwide. Inside the shop, you'll also find craft items made using materials like black persimmon wood, all handmade by Tadao Ushimaru. Look for the sign featuring a Fortune-Inviting Cat, carved from a single piece of cypress wood.
